Definition
In thromboelastography, clot formation time (K) is the time for clot firmness to increase from 2mm (R) to 20 mm.

What is LOINC?
LOINC (Logical Observation Identifiers Names and Codes) is a universal standard for identifying laboratory and clinical observations. It is maintained by the Regenstrief Institute and used worldwide for health data exchange.
